×

Moving data from file on storage volume to alternate location to free space

  • US 20070016618A1
  • Filed: 07/14/2005
  • Published: 01/18/2007
  • Est. Priority Date: 07/14/2005
  • Status: Active Grant
First Claim
Patent Images

1. A method in connection with a computing device having a storage volume, a file system managing the storage volume, and a plurality of files stored on the storage volume by the file system and accessed by such file system, each file being defined to include data and metadata relating to the data, at least a portion of the data of the file having been removed from the file and stored at one of a plurality of alternate locations such that the data does not occupy substantially any space on the volume and the file is in a reduced, ghosted form, the computing device further having for each of the plurality of alternate locations a corresponding ghosting manager, each ghosting manager for being employed to communicate with the alternate location corresponding thereto, the method for reconstituting a ghosted file for use and comprising a single ghosting filter on the computing device:

  • locating ghosting information in the metadata of the ghosted file;

    locating within the ghosting information an identification of a particular ghosting manager of the computing device, the identified ghosting manager being responsible for the ghosted file;

    communicating to the identified ghosting manager a request to obtain data of the ghosted file from the corresponding alternate location, whereby the identified ghosting manager does in fact obtain such requested data from such alternate location;

    receiving the requested data of the ghosted file from the identified ghosting manager; and

    reconstituting the received data to the ghosted file, whereby the single ghosting filter is generic to all of the ghosting managers of the computing device.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×